Today's guest is nothing short of extraordinary. Joining us is Kaitlin
Rawson, a Johannesburg-based ParaPole and artistic aerial pole athlete,
multi-time world champion, pole fitness and stretch mobility instructor, and
co-founder of Elevate Fitness Studio.
Kaitlin's journey is one of resilience and determination. She started pole
fitness in 2014 alongside her mother, Debbie. Just two years later, a
devastating training accident left her with a burst C5 vertebra and
incomplete quadriplegia. After months of rehabilitation and relearning how
to walk, she returned to the pole stronger than ever.
Since then, she has gone on to win multiple world championships, break a
world record in her ParaPole category, and even compete against able-
bodied athletes in artistic aerial pole on the international stage. Beyond
competing, she is passionate about coaching, helping others discover
strength through movement, and advocating for athletes within the sport.
